Key Considerations Before Buying
- Lithops have specific watering needs—they require a dry winter dormancy and careful watering during growth cycles, so this kit's germination instructions are crucial for success.
- The included baby plants provide an immediate visual reward while seeds take weeks to months to germinate, making this a dual-purpose kit for instant gratification and long-term cultivation.
- Freshly harvested seeds typically have higher germination rates, but success still depends on maintaining consistent warmth, humidity, and well-draining soil as outlined in the kit's guide.

Common Issues
Common problems include overwatering (a leading cause of Lithops death), poor seed viability due to age or storage, and vague instructions that don't address dormancy periods. Many generic kits fail to specify these nuances.
